Organizations can transition their IT infrastructure and applications from on-premises systems to a hybrid cloud environment utilizing hybrid cloud migration strategies. Using these strategies, we can join public cloud services with on-premises infrastructure or private cloud that permits organizations to use the advantages of both environments.
Some of the hybrid cloud migration strategies are given below:
This method entails migrating applications from on-premises servers to the cloud without modifying the application architecture significantly. It tries to swiftly transfer applications to the cloud by replicating the old environment, which can save money and increase scalability.
Moving apps to the cloud while making minimum modifications to the underlying architecture is known as re-platforming. Certain components of this plan may need to be modified to ensure compliance with the cloud environment. Re-platforming can improve scalability and cost-efficiency while preserving application core functionality.
This method entails reimagining and redesigning apps in order to properly utilize the cloud’s capabilities. It may entail decomposing monolithic programs into microservices, implementing cloud-native designs, and utilizing platform-as-a-service (PaaS) providers. Refactoring enables organizations to fully utilize the cloud’s scalability, flexibility, and sophisticated capabilities.
This technique entails replacing on-premises applications with cloud-based software as a service (SaaS) solutions. Instead of moving software, businesses can use cloud-native apps that are already available as services. This strategy has the advantages of requiring less maintenance and providing access to updated features given by SaaS providers.
Organizations use this technique to keep some apps on-premises or in private clouds while transferring others to the public cloud. It enables organizations to retain control over sensitive data or essential applications while reaping cloud benefits for non-sensitive workloads.
Organizations should evaluate application dependencies, data security, and compliance needs, performance issues, cost implications, and the skills required to manage the hybrid environment when developing a hybrid cloud migration strategy.
Each technique has advantages and disadvantages, and the choice is based on the organization’s specific needs and goals.